This thesis considers how architecture can enable excluded communities’ voices to be heard in order to achieve spatial justice. By breaking and connecting existing buildings, rights to the city are addressed by focusing on inclusivity and constructing an integrated neighbourhood. Through this process, the project endeavours to create inclusive spaces that are vital for a healthy, thriving city in order to break down systematic inequalities in Kensington borough.
